It looks like LLVM fixed this in 
http://github.com/llvm/llvm-project/commit/6aabb109becfee37126ff7db3d41a41b5779f359.

I think this happens because arch_prepare_optimized_kprobe() calls 
kzalloc() with a size of MAX_OPTINSN_SIZE, which is

#define MAX_OPTINSN_SIZE 				\
	(((unsigned long)optprobe_template_end -	\
	  (unsigned long)optprobe_template_entry) +	\
	 MAX_OPTIMIZED_LENGTH + JMP32_INSN_SIZE)

and the optprobe_template_{end,entry} are not evaluated as constants.

I am not sure what the solution is. There seem to be a growing list of 
issues with LLVM 10 that were fixed in LLVM 11, which might necessitate 
requiring LLVM 11 and newer to build the kernel, given this affects a 
defconfig.

I see no reason to add those lines. I removed them because kmalloc
isn't written to support 64MB size, and it doesn't depend on clang
version.

am I misunderstanding your patch?

the problem here is clang-10 is mis-understanding constant argument as
non-constant. and the patch that Nathan linked makes compiler do run-time
evaluation when clang version is less than 11.

I mean, not kmalloc, but kmalloc_caches that kmalloc uses when size is
constant. It supports only up to 32MB.
